Most buildings are
instrumented.

Few are intelligent.

Handover data gaps

Operations teams inherit incomplete BIM data
and asset registers
from Day One of operations.

Fragmented systems view

Building Management System, Computer
Maintenance Management
System and energy metering each holds some information and so an
holistic view can only be obtained in querying each of these separately:
a time consuming process that can only deliver a historical view (that
may not even be applicable going forward).

Calendar-based servicing

Servicing schedules often based on
considerations (eg., how personnel
can most conveniently or cost-effectively be rostered) that do not take
into account the needs or past performance of underlying systems,
frequently resulting in signs of real degradation being missed.

Reactive maintenance

Equipment fails without apparent warning
because signs of impending
problems cannot be easily tracked without a real-time holistic view.

Alarm fatigue

Lesser BMS tends to frequently trigger
alerts. But with most of these
being “noise”, frequently resulting in critical faults being missed.

Our Success Stories

One Bangkok

Thailand

One of Asia’s most complex
mixed-use precincts. One
platform. Fully automated FM operations from day one.

One Bangkok is a 3.5 million sqm
integrated development
comprising Grade-A offices, luxury residences, five-star hotels, and
high-end retail across 12 buildings, each with distinct operational
requirements and occupant needs. Manual FM processes were
unable to meet the service level standards the precinct demanded,
and there was no coherent framework to track sustainability
performance across the estate.

What iviva Delivered
  • 26 building systems and business applications integrated onto a
    single platform
  • 750,000 sensors, motors, and electrical points monitored,
    coordinated, and controlled in real time
  • Automated fault detection, root cause analysis, and predictive
    maintenance across the entire estate
  • Precinct-wide command and control dashboard with FM workflows fully
    embedded into daily operations
  • Low-code environment enabling client teams to adapt workflows and
    add systems independently, without vendor reliance

Outcomes
  • 600+ automated processes delivering a material reduction in manual
    FM workload
  • Sustainability reporting grounded in live operational data,
    supporting low-carbon commitments
  • Superior occupancy experience through unified service requests and
    visitor coordination
  • Scalable architecture accommodating new systems without disrupting
    existing operations
